The Municipality of Anchorage Community Wildfire Protection Plan (CWPP) is a comprehensive guide to mitigating wildfire risks within the city. This plan outlines strategies to reduce fire hazards, protect residents and property, and improve wildfire response capabilities. The CWPP is a collaborative effort involving local agencies, residents, and stakeholders, working together to create a safer and more resilient community in the face of wildfire threats. The CWPP for the Municipality of Anchorage was completed in December 2025. The final products include, CWPP Main Document, Appendix A: Suppression Planning Units, Appendix B: Resident Handbook, Appendix C: Methodology, Appendix D: Mitigation Recommendations, and Appendix E: Community Engagement, along with many interactive maps that will remain available on this site for the 5 year life of this CWPP.
